Bombay Bicycle Club:

You can tell it's Bombay Bicycle Club, but they've moved their sound on a bit from their previous records. Shuffle incorporates some subtle and well placed vocal and instrumental effects which make it sound just a tiny bit off. By 'off', I mean to say that it's not what you expect, but it's definitely nice.
The song is pounded by a tremendous repeating piano riff, accompanied by some nice drumming and surprisingly little guitar. It's a good mix, and although the emphasis is squarely on the piano and percussion, the vocals are definitely not drowned out. They themselves aren't particularly overpowering, with more of an echoey feel to them.
It's a fast-paced, light and above all happy summer song which seems to have been lacking this year. The album release in late August is shaping up to be a must buy, especially based on the strength of this song.
